On average across the year,
no, Botswana is not hotter than
Qatar
.
Botswana has an average temperature of 22°C/72°F and Qatar has an average temperature of 29°C/84°F.
Botswana's hottest month is November,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F, which is not hotter than Qatar's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 43°C/109°F).
On average across the year, yes, Botswana is colder than Qatar . Botswana has an average minimum temperature of 14°C/57°F and Qatar has an average minimum temperature of 25°C/77°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Botswana has more rain than
Qatar. Botswana has an average annual rainfall of 189mm and Qatar has an average annual rainfall of 73mm.
Botswana's wettest month is February, with an average monthly rainfall of 42mm, which is wetter than Qatar's wettest month (October, with an average monthly rainfall of 26mm).

Yes, Botswana is bigger than Qatar.
Botswana has an area of 566,730 km2 (1,467,831 miles2) and Qatar has an area of 11,586 km2 (30,008 miles2)
which means that Botswana is 555,144 km2 (1,437,823 miles2) bigger than Qatar.
That makes Botswana 49 times bigger than Qatar.
